Dear lady

Beth Wellington travels from England to Montana where she becomes the town's schoolmistress, is pursued by the mayor, and eventually falls for Garret Steele, a widower who is still in love with his dead wife.

  • "Montana rancher Garret Steele and his ten-year-old daughter, Janie, are still dealing with the death of Janie's mother. Then Lady Elizabeth Wellington arrives. Beth, Janie's British pen pal, has come to Montana to escape her engagement to a brutal man and start a new life. Soon, she and Garret are drawn to one another."

  • ""In 1897, Lady Elizabeth "Beth" Wellington flees an arranged marriage in England to become a school teacher in New Prospects, Montana, the home of her young pen pal Janie Steele. Janie's father, Garrett, expects that Lady Beth will want to be waited on hand and foot, but Beth surprises him by moving into a tumbledown cabin. As Beth settles into her new life, her feelings for Garrett grow while she fends off the mayor's hot pursuit."--Amazon.com."
